29 November 2021—The Philippine Consulate General (PCG) personnel and their families held a simple ceremony in support of the ongoing 18-Day Campaign to End Violence Against Women (VAW). Wearing their orange Campaign sweatshirts, the PCG personnel gathered at the Consulate General grounds for a prayer to end violence against women.
They also listened to Consul General Maria Antonina Mendoza-Oblena speak about the importance of awareness as the first step in eliminating VAW. Vice Consul and Gender and Development (GAD) Focal person, Vice Consul Elaine Mae Laruan-Hernandez, in keeping with this year’s focus, “Filipino Marespeto: Safe Spaces Kasali Tayo,” also spoke about the necessity of creating space spaces, whether outside the home, on the streets, at the workplace, or online.
The day’s activity is only part of the 18-day Campaign. To help drum up awareness on VAW, starting 25 November 2021, the Consulate General has been giving away notebooks, silk scarves, and ecobags to female Consular clients, and will continue to do so until 12 December 2021.
In 2016, the Inter-Agency Council on Violence Against Women (IACVAWC) adopted the theme “VAW-free community starts with Me” for the 18-Day Campaign to End VAW. The Council also agreed that the said theme shall be used every year from 2016 to 2021.
